Degenerated Discs & Neck Muscles Do Well with Exercise & Manipulation

Disc degeneration and muscle degeneration often coincide. Muscles deteriorate just like discs do. While it’s not a new finding that muscle degeneration is as common as disc degeneration or that they often exist together, it’s clearly important for all of us – doctors and patients alike – to understand. As far back as 1992, Parkkola reported this phenomenon as it relates to low back pain. As a matter of fact, he pointed out that muscle degeneration can be seen on MRI. Now, your Auburn chiropractor can also see it clinically without an MRI: fatty deposits around the spine and muscle atrophy give it away. So first, exercise. Exercise for neck pain patients is important. This is particularly true for post-whiplash patients. New research shows that neck exercises significantly improved patients’ neck disability index scores as well as their self-efficacy scale and their health related quality of life scores.  (2) So, our Auburn chiropractic patients, it’s important to do exercises that are a suggested part of your Auburn chiropractic care program.

A recent study of senior patients with chronic neck pain ties spinal manipulative therapy with home exercise to greater pain reduction. Now, the home exercise is self-directed which makes it simple. A comparison group had supervised home exercise, but that didn’t show any better outcomes than the self-directed home exercise with spinal manipulation!  (3) Auburn chiropractic patients find our Cox Technic spinal manipulation to be relieving, gentle, safe and segment specific.
